Sands-Constellation Center for Critical CareJune 2022

Opened in October 2020 on the Rochester General Hospital campus, the Sands-Constellation Center for Critical Care is a 7-story, 312,000-square-foot structure that is home to visionary innovation with breakthrough technology and equipment. It’s brought to life by exceptional care teams who are trained in providing the highest level of care for those who need it most.

With a new surgical care center, women’s health and newborn care suites focused on helping families grow and 36 private patient rooms per floor in their medical, surgical and oncology care areas, they’re enhancing lives and preserving health in a place built for the future of healthcare as well as their community.

The design team collaborated on the conception of the interior décor and lighting options for the four new family lounges, and Architect Clark Patterson Lee Rochester specified Lumetta’s highly regarded 23” surface mounted drum pendants. The luminaires were chosen in direct response to Lumetta’s reputation within the lighting industry as well as the pendant’s proficiency in dispersing up and down lighting delicately and exquisitely, enveloping the surroundings in a warm and peaceful atmosphere.

By utilizing Lumetta’s clean-lined drum pendants, fashioned from our proprietary antimicrobial Lumenate®, the designers were able to play up the soft amber hue and create the perfect addition to blanket the space. The execution of the project allowed for a calm ambient light setting that met the comfort of patients and their families.

Covid-19 Safety and MonitoringApril 2022

Covid Vaccine Safety and Monitoring Information

  • COVID-19 vaccines were developed using principles that have existed for decades.
  • COVID-19 vaccines are safer than contracting the COVID-19 virus.
  • COVID 19-vaccines are effective at preventing severe illness from COVID-19 and reducing the spread of the virus.

Millions of people in the US have been given COVID-19 vaccines under the most intense safety monitoring in the country’s history. The CDC recommends getting a COVID-19 vaccine as soon possible.

To ensure the safety of COVID-19 vaccines, the CDC has broadened the US’ ability to monitor vaccine safety. The CDC has new ways of collecting additional information about the safety of COVID-19 vaccines. These web-based platforms give CDC scientists real-time information about the dependability of COVID-19 vaccines.

With increased monitoring, vaccine safety experts can oversee and detect issues that may not have been observed during the clinical trials. If any vaccine safety issues (adverse events) are reported, CDC scientists can quickly determine if there is a safety concern with a particular vaccine. Some of the tools that CDC uses to keep close tabs on the safety of COVID-19 vaccines include:

  • V-safe provides quick and confidential health check-ins via text messages and web surveys. You can quickly and easily share with CDC how you feel after getting a COVID-19 vaccine.
  • Vaccine Adverse Event Reporting System (VAERS) is the national system that collects reports of adverse events that happen after COVID-19 vaccination.

L2 Acoustic Lighting Chosen for Menchaca Elementary SchoolMarch 2022

Menchaca Elementary School is a design-build project in Austin, Texas that opened in January 2020.

The 98,600-square-foot campus replaced a dark and badly ventilated aging campus, and evolved through an extensive process engaging teachers, parents, and students. One of the first design-build public K-12 schools in Austin, Menchaca Elementary School was originally conceived as a single building with interior circulation. However, with extensive community engagement, which included a Campus Architectural Team and current students, the design led to three separate buildings surrounding a courtyard brimming with oak trees.

Menchaca Principal Eliza Loyola describes the school as an “industrial modern campus with a lot of natural elements.” The exteriors are steel and gray, with a focus on nature around the campus.

The two main buildings are linked by covered walkways to a shared, two-story library and media center with makerspaces and quiet study areas. Teaming and collaboration spaces are conveniently located throughout the campus, and include four “learning villages”–groupings of studio spaces and meeting areas.

“The learning village is a really unique concept that Austin ISD is implementing,” stated LPA Design Director of K-12, Kate Mraw. “Each of the learning villages includes studios, collaboration space, and small group rooms, all with transparent or operable connections to each other, where students can create their own learning experiences.”

When the architectural designers established their specifications for Menchaca’s perfect lighting solutions, Lumetta’s L2 Tapered Acoustic Pendants were the product of choice. The cone shaped lights were selected for use throughout the school’s interconnecting hallways.

The juxtaposition of brightly colored antimicrobial Lumenate® interior diffusers, such as turquoise “Caribbean”, bright “Sunflower”, vibrant “Orange”, and mysterious “Pomegranate” against the aluminum exterior diffusers provides for an understated yet bold modern look and washes the space in a wide arc of light.

The pendants hold a universal aesthetic appeal and captivate the children with their wild and whimsical colors. As an added bonus, the fixtures also keep the noise level down with their sound absorbing acoustic felt outer shades. COVID-19 Testing: What You Need to KnowMarch 2022

There are Two Types of COVID-19 Tests

Viral tests detect the virus SARS-CoV-2, that causes COVID-19, and Antibody tests detect antibodies in your body after contracting the virus or after getting vaccinated.

Discuss your test results with your healthcare provider. COVID-19 testing is one of many risk-reduction measures, along with vaccination, masking, and physical distancing, that protect you and others by reducing the chances of spreading COVID-19.

Viral Tests

  • viral test detects if you are currently infected with COVID-19, using samples that come from your nose or mouth. There are two types of viral tests: rapid tests and laboratory tests.
  • Rapid Point-of-Care tests are performed or interpreted by someone other than the individual being tested and can be performed in minutes (including antigen and some Nucleic Acid Amplification tests–also called NAATs).
    • Self-tests are rapid tests that can be taken anywhere, are easy to use, and produce rapid results.
  • Laboratory tests can take days to complete and include RT-PCR (Reverse Transcription Polymerase Chain Reaction) and other types of NAATs.

Antibody Tests

An antibody test can detect antibodies to SARS-CoV-2 in your blood and tell you if you’ve had a past infection with COVID-19. Antibodies are proteins that your immune system makes to help fight infection and protect you from getting sick in the future.

If you get an antibody test after receiving a vaccine, you might test positive by some (but not all) antibody tests. This depends on which type of antibody the specific test detects.

Antibody testing is not currently recommended to determine:

  • If you have a current infection.
  • If you have immunity to SARS-CoV-2 following COVID-19 vaccination.
  • Whether you need to get a booster following COVID-19 vaccination.
  • Whether you need to quarantine after a known or suspected exposure to COVID-19.
